Role And Responsibilities

We're looking for a creative, strategic, and hands-on Content Creator to join our small but mighty marketing team. This person will be at the heart of expanding our digital presence through storytelling, video testimonials, podcasts, social campaigns, and virtual events. You'll need to be equally comfortable behind the camera and in front of a content calendar, ideating, producing, editing, and tracking performance across multiple platforms.

This is not an entry-level position. We're looking for someone who understands the full content marketing lifecycle and can wear multiple hats, from creative producer to campaign analyst, while supporting and collaborating with our Social Media Manager.

  • Content Creation & Storytelling
  • Develop and produce high-quality video content (interviews, testimonials, branded stories, podcasts, webinars).
  • Manage full video production process, pre-production planning, filming, editing, post-production, and publishing.
  • Craft compelling narratives from raw footage, interviews, and project briefs.
  • Design and develop assets for digital and print formats, including newsletters, brochures, landing pages, and promotional materials.
  • Collaborate with the social media manager to create and schedule content for Instagram, Facebook, LinkedIn, and other channels.
  • Repurpose long-form content into snackable posts, stories, and reels.
  • Support influencer and partner collaboration initiatives, including briefing and asset coordination.
  • Assist in planning and executing virtual events, webinars, or live broadcasts.
  • Track and report on content performance and campaign success using tools like Google Analytics, Meta Insights, or LinkedIn analytics.
  • Recommend adjustments and optimizations based on performance data.
  • Ensure brand consistency and voice across all content and platforms.

Qualifications And/or Work Experience Requirements

  • 4–6 years of professional experience in content marketing, video production, or digital storytelling.
  • Proficient in creative and audio editing tools (e.g., Adobe Creative Suite, Descript, Canva).
  • Excellent writing and editing skills; able to translate complex ideas into clear, engaging narratives.
  • Familiarity with digital marketing platforms (e.g., ActiveCampaign, Simplecast, Canva, Descript).
  • Able to manage multiple projects, meet deadlines, and thrive in fast-paced, dynamic environments.
  • Exceptional attention to detail, with strong organizational and communication skills.
  • Experience with virtual event production and podcasting is a plus.
